110V Operation

Grounding

In the event of an electrical short, grounding
reduces the risk of electric shock by providing
a path of least resistance to disperse electric
current. This tool is equipped with a power cord
that has a plug with an equipment-grounding
prong. The outlet must be properly installed and
grounded in accordance with all local codes and
ordinances.

Circuit Breaker Requirements

Install your machine on a dedicated circuit to
reduce the possibility of tripping the circuit break-
er. If the circuit breaker frequently trips, have the
circuit inspected by a qualified electrician. Never
use a larger circuit breaker than stated below.

Circuit Breaker .............................. 5 Amp, 1 Pole

Extension Cords

Make sure the cord is rated Standard Service
(grade S) or better.

The extension cord must also contain a
ground wire and plug pin.

Use at least a 16 gauge cord.

DO NOT use a cord longer than 50 feet!
